So what leads you guys to assume Motul is 100% ester?

It does appear that most non-GrpIII synthetics combine pao with poe or other polymer esters in a mix.
I just got Joe Gibbs HVL oil which is 1/2 mPAO, 1/4 POE, and 1/4 GroupIII, so all 3 synthetics are there.
 
Reading, as best I can, a Penrite Racing MSDS, it looks to be about up to 60% PAO in the 10W40 version. So not majority ester.

I don't know if any commercial engine oil is majority ester.

I tend to follow the specs of the finished product as a sign of quality, I look for stuff like A5/B5 or A3/B4 or BMW LL-01 or Porsche A40, etc. This is a real test of the finished product, which is more than just the chemistry of one component.
